A TCP session is a unique combination of client IP, client port, server IP, and server port.
So you can use the same IP and port as long as the destination is a different IP or port.
This means that in principle you could use the same IP and port to connect to every IP address on the Internet using 65536 concurrent sessions. 😆
This wouldn’t help going to popular destinations, since they have a lot of people going to the same IP address and port, but for many (most?) of them you probably have some sort of CDN servers in your data centers anyway.
